Bonus tracks generally don't get played live. Peace is Broken Mark doesn't really want to play because of the main riff, something with being it to keep it perfect live. Anything if the new you can't really bring up here because they basically missed a whole year if touring. Normally with a new album they ease the songs in so that the crowds know them and there isn't a dead period during the show. Also making sure they've had time to rehearse them. Remember they touring started before the album released and they only really got one leg in the UK and a small run in the US after release with more planned. When AB3 was coming out I know some of the guys didn't want to include it on the album because they thought it sounded too much like before tomorrow comes so that could be why that isn't played as well as it probably strains Myles voice. Also I don't know if Cradle really counts as single. I know they did the video thing for it but I don't think it was released to radio or anything like that. The other ones could be simply because they didn't think they would go over well live, that's the reason Show me a Sign doesn't get played.

It's not about knowing songs. I'm sure they could figure their parts out at home but when they start rehearsing, they wanna focus on having a batch of songs which the whole band is extremely tight in. Also, they are mostly on a tight schedule, no time to relearn b-sides from 2004 or something.

I don't know if it applies for AB, but sometimes songs have certain production going on that cannot be recreated live with a four-piece. That's why Beatles stopped touring as far as I remember.

My experience in bands as well is that you can all know the number fairly well but it will take quite a bit of workshopping and rehearsal to really get the feel and flow down properly. Not forgetting that they probably have to work out which layers of the song get played and which get discarded. Then Myles will have to get his workflow in place to make sure he can play it and sing it at the same time.

It frustrated me that their sets don't change very often but, with the absurdly limited rehearsal time they seem to get with their busy schedules, I can understand it.

I think sometimes there are songs you just don't enjoy playing live. There are some tracks with my band that just aren't fun to play even though they sound great in the studio and we're proud of them. Fitting things in a setlist without oversaturating ballads or bringing the mood too low can be a bit of a challenge for AB as well, I imagine.

Several years ago, I heard Gene Simmons say when he goes to see Zepplin play, they better play their staples...that’s why I go to see them.

AB has SO many staples now, they can’t even fit all of them in and include 4 new songs.

They for the first tour ever on Walk The Sky, dropped Watch Over You. I’m sure they’ll pick it back up and replace another staple, but that shows how many staples they have in their arsenal.

Unless a deep track gets played on its album tour, chances are we’ll never hear it played live.
